Snapshot testing for Quillbase UI components: when a PR changes rendered output, the snapshot job fails and attaches a visual diff. Reviewers should confirm the diff is intentional before approving a snapshot update — never accept blind regenerations. Font or theme-token changes often cascade; check whether the diff count matches the stated scope. Accepted-diff conventions and the update command are documented on the internal page below.

runbook for tagug-hafog: https://jira.lumiclabs.internal/projects/pages/pages/9773c0d8

Ticket #—: Vault locked itself again. The Mossbridge catalog cache was invalidating on every price update instead of per-SKU, hammering the origin. Fix landed (scoped invalidation keys), but the config lives in the Thornloft vault, which auto-locked after the migration. Future maintainers: don't bulk-purge unless the catalog schema changes. To reopen the vault and verify the invalidation config, use the recovery passphrase below.

vault phrase of yajef-yadup = ulawyn-isteth-briwyn-istax

## 2.8.0 — Changed defaults

The Quillpack telemetry compressor now enables payload compression by default and rejects uncompressed frames above 64 KB. Checksums are verified before decompression to limit bomb-style inputs. Reviewers should confirm these hardened defaults against deployed instances; the shipped values are enumerated below.

settings of yajop-kahof:
holael:
  log_level: info
  metrics_host: metrics.holael.tolvaqlabs.internal
  pool_size: 16